I adore these horns. The company was started in Texas around 2002. They are no longer in existence. They have three unique patents, the brass was purchased in Germany, shipped to Taiwan for manufacture and then back to Texas for quality control/regulating. They were very expensive because of the cost of manufacture!

They are also heavy! This one is gold lacquer.
